Treasure Hunt...





This morning we has a fantastic adventure.....Edward and I as a team, Molly and Lily as a team.
Each team had 5 dollars to find and buy as many of the items on our treasure hunt list as possible as we went to yard sales. This list below is what we found:

sword
lion
mens wallet
animal book
cool t-shirt you like
pink vase
gold coin
lifevest
bible
fridge magnet
flower pot
sea shell bigger than your hand
funny coffee mug
white picture frame

The score was 6 to 5 with Molly and Lily winning.
Prize being winner gets 1st pick on the loot!
A great time was had by all....the kids used their imaginations & their math!
